Fare buckets that give 100% miles?
Just joined Asia Miles and was wondering which fare buckets to stay away from (50%) when booking. I know some "promotional fares" that don't get miles at all. Plan to do some CX traveling next year and would appreciate some insight.
Thanks |
YBHKLMV on CX give 100%
Everything else gives 0%. |
